Add 63/45 and 56/10
1st number: 1 18/45, 2nd number: 5 6/10
63/45 + 56/10 is 7/1.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 45 and 10 is 90
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 90 - For the 1st fraction, since 45 × 2 = 90,
63/45 = 63 × 2/45 × 2 = 126/90 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 10 × 9 = 90,
56/10 = 56 × 9/10 × 9 = 504/90 - Add the two like fractions:
126/90 + 504/90 = 126 + 504/90 = 630/90 - 630/90 simplified gives 7/1
- So, 63/45 + 56/10 = 7/1
